A good reputation is quantifiable, and everyone’s can be seen: your CarmaCount decides whether you belong or not...
At a party, Cee, a young artist-agent, suddenly gets caught up in a fake campaign. In search of defense, she learns that, in secret, specialists are working to boost their clients' reputations—or destroy the reputations of enemies. Waves of outrage, public doubt, like-parades, and jubilant bloggers—all planned, controlled, and directed. To defend herself against her adversary, Cee hires one of those teams. But the plan fails in full public view. Cee's reputation plummets to zero.
Socially ostracized and abandoned by her friends, Cee finds refuge in a colony of Zeros—outcasts who have built their own little civilization. Here she meets Albert, a mysterious young man who knows more about her than he is letting on.

“Set in a not-so-distant world, this dystopian sci-fi thriller tells the story of a young woman who begins to question the system that she grew up in. Influencers, augmented reality, and a ubiquitous social scoring system comprise a system of judgment controlling everyone's lives. How can human togetherness emerge in an environment where people judge, exclude, or disown others? What happens to friendship and love? Is it possible to escape it all, and at what price?”
